Overtaking Canada, Mexico is the number one US trading partner as $70.3 billion in commerce crossed the border between our nations in August. Snuggled between the Port of Los Angeles in the top spot and O’Hare International Airport coming in at 3rd, the inland Port of Laredo grew 29% over August 2021 to $27.5 billion.…

Where’s the capacity gone? An estimated 10% of global container ship capacity is currently parked outside ports around the world. The Pacific Merchant Shipping Association reported the average number of days incoming containers waited to leave the ports of Los Angeles or Long Beach by truck was 5.2, up from 4.76 in June and besting…

The recently released CBP Trade and Travel Report for FY 2020 offers some interesting information about the impact of the pandemic and how much disruption we’ve experienced in the last twelve months. Air cargo is up 219%, truck cargo is up 123%, and in total duties collected we’re seeing a 3.5% increase, mostly thanks to…
